Abstract

The utility model discloses an LED spotlight for illumination, which comprises a mounting frame, an LED lamp, a lampshade, a first worm wheel, a cross shaft, a first motor, a first worm, a circular plate, a U-shaped connecting seat and a rotating block, wherein the bottom of the lampshade is provided with an opening, the inner side of the lampshade is fixedly connected with the mounting frame, the bottom of the mounting frame is fixedly connected with the LED lamp, the bottom of the lampshade is fixedly connected with a transparent plate, the top of the lampshade is fixedly connected with the rotating block, the circular plate is arranged above the lampshade, the U-shaped connecting seat is arranged below the circular plate, the cross shaft is connected to the U-shaped connecting seat in a rotating way, the rotating block transversely penetrates through the outer side of the cross shaft in a fixed sleeve, the rotating end of the first motor drives the first worm to rotate, the first worm drives the cross shaft to enable the rotating block to rotate, and the rotating block drives the lampshade to synchronously conduct angle adjustment on the LED lamp, so that the illumination angle of the LED spotlight is conveniently adjusted.

Background
The LED spotlight is a lighting lamp using an LED technology, is mainly used for indoor or outdoor lighting and decoration, and is generally composed of one or more LED lamp beads which are driven by a circuit to emit light with high brightness, low energy consumption and long service life; there are many different types and applications of LED spot lights. Firstly, indoor illumination can be arranged on a ceiling or a wall, so that a soft and uniform illumination effect is provided for a room; secondly, the LED spot lamp is also commonly used for outdoor landscape lighting, such as lighting and decoration of places like parks, squares, buildings and the like, so as to create beautiful light and shadow effects at night; in addition, LED spot lamps are also commonly used in commercial places such as shop windows, exhibition halls, stages, etc. for highlighting displayed objects or for setting aside atmospheres.
The irradiation angle of most LED spot lamps on the market is inconvenient to adjust, and the irradiation direction of most LED spot lamps on the market is inconvenient to adjust, so that the requirements of users in the use process are difficult to meet, and based on the requirements, the LED spot lamp for illumination is provided to solve the problems.

Compared with the prior art, the utility model has the beneficial effects that:
1. Under the cooperation of mounting bracket, LED lamp, transparent plate, lamp shade, first worm wheel, cross axle, first motor, first worm, L shape fixed plate, mounting hole, plectane, U-shaped connecting seat and turning block, rotate through the turning end of first motor and drive first worm rotation, first worm drives first worm wheel rotation, and first worm wheel drives the cross axle and makes the turning block rotate, and the turning block drives the lamp shade and makes the LED lamp carry out the angle modulation in step to realize conveniently adjusting the illumination angle of this LED shot-light.
2. Under the cooperation of vertical axis, second worm wheel, second motor and second worm, rotate through the rotation end of second motor and drive the second worm and rotate, the second worm drives the second worm wheel and rotates, and the second worm wheel drives the vertical axis and makes U-shaped connecting seat synchronous rotation, and then drives the turning block and make the LED lamp synchronous rotation through U-shaped connecting seat, realizes conveniently adjusting the illumination direction of this LED shot-light.
3. Under the cooperation of louvre and dustproof filter screen, through the setting of louvre for the lamp shade is inside to circulate with outside air can be realized, thereby the heat that makes the LED lamp during operation produce can dispel, reduces the risk that the LED lamp temperature is too high damaged, through installing dustproof filter screen in louvre department, when making the air can circulate, greatly reduced outside dust and entered into the lamp shade through louvre department and caused the risk of polluting the LED lamp.

Embodiment two:
On the basis of the first embodiment, as shown in fig. 1, 3 and 4, the top of the U-shaped connecting seat 17 is fixedly connected with a vertical shaft 11, the vertical shaft 11 longitudinally penetrates through and is rotatably connected to a circular plate 16, the top of the vertical shaft 11 is fixedly connected with a second worm wheel 12, the top of the circular plate 16 is fixedly connected with a second motor 13, the rotating end of the second motor 13 is fixedly connected with a second worm 14, the second worm 14 is meshed with the second worm wheel 12, a plurality of heat dissipation holes 1 are formed in the side wall of the lampshade 5 in an equidistance penetrating manner along the circumferential direction, and the inner sides of the heat dissipation holes 1 are fixedly connected with dustproof filter screens 19.
When the LED spotlight is specifically used, through the arrangement of the radiating holes 1, circulation of air inside the lampshade 5 and outside can be achieved, heat generated during working of the LED spotlight 3 can be dissipated, the dustproof filter screen 19 is arranged at the radiating holes 1, the risk that external dust enters the lampshade 5 through the radiating holes 1 to pollute the LED spotlight 3 is greatly reduced while the air can circulate, when the illumination direction of the LED spotlight needs to be adjusted, the second motor 13 is started, the second worm 14 is driven to rotate through the rotating end of the second motor 13, the second worm 14 drives the second worm wheel 12 to rotate, the vertical shaft 11 is driven by the second worm wheel 12 to enable the U-shaped connecting seat 17 to synchronously rotate, and then the rotating block 18 and the lampshade 5 are driven by the U-shaped connecting seat 17 to enable the LED spotlight 3 to synchronously rotate, so that the illumination direction of the LED spotlight can be adjusted.
The LED lamp 3, the first motor 8 and the second motor 13 are electrically connected with an external control switch through wires, and the LED lamp 3, the first motor 8 and the second motor 13 are controlled to be electrified and work through the external switch.
